FL03 XTV is a 2003 Vauxhall Frontera in Black with a 2,171c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2003 Vauxhall Frontera models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.0% with a typical mileage of 73,327 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Frontera f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 59,436 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FL03 XTV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Frontera typ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 23 years old, this Vauxhall Frontera is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
